Output 18f74e88a8b68be106eabe6f08acc30a9ac1020e9990d410142c8a59b0515dc3:2

value
821670
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c4317a140d560fa0c869ec81c8127005ec6ce12 OP_EQUAL
address
34GTDa1qaqWAFtdi2m1SyyQKGmrqWzSDYE
transaction
18f74e88a8b68be106eabe6f08acc30a9ac1020e9990d410142c8a59b0515dc3
spent
true